Keycloak has debug default bind address

A vulnerability exists in Keycloak's server distribution where enabling debug mode --debug insecurely defaults to binding the Java Debug Wire Protocol JDWP port to all network interfaces 0.0.0.0. CVE-2023-49693 NETGEAR ProSAFE Network Management System RCE via Unprotected Access to Java Debug Wire Protocol

NETGEAR ProSAFE Network Management System has Java Debug Wire Protocol JDWP listening on port 11611 and it is remotely accessible by unauthenticated users, allowing attackers to execute arbitrary code...

SonicWall Analytics Remote Command Execution via Java Debug Wire Protocol

SonicWall Analytics 2.5 On-Prem is vulnerable to Java Debug Wire Protocol JDWP interface security misconfiguration vulnerability which potentially leads to Remote Code Execution.
